Ricketts

Rickets is a softening of bones in immature mammals due to deficiency or impaired metabolism
of vitamin D, phosphorus or calcium, potentially leading to fractures and deformity

Parathyroid gland-on sides of thyroid, picture on slide 62

• The parathyroid glands are located on the

posterior portion of the thyroid gland
• Highly vascularized
• Superior pair are supplied by the superior thyroid artery
• Inferior pair are supplied by the inferior thyroid artery
• Hormone Production
• Release parathyroid hormone (PTH)
• Targets osteoclast cells and kidneys
• raises the blood calcium level by:
• breaking down the bone (where most of the body's calcium is stored) and causing calcium
release
• increasing the body's ability to absorb calcium from food
• increasing the kidney's ability to hold on to calcium that would otherwise be lost in the urine
